- Description: Diary, in six volumes, kept almost throughout the First World War by a regular Yeoman of Signals RN and describing in considerable detail his experiences in the battleship HMS MARLBOROUGH (1st Battle Squadron, Grand Fleet) from May 1916 - November 1918, with good accounts of the Battle of Jutland and the destruction by internal explosion of HMS VANGUARD at Scapa Flow (9 July 1917) and much useful information about the day-to-day routine and deployment of the Grand Fleet and the morale of its officers and men. The document contains a high number of newspaper clippings regarding naval warfare.
